למה אתה לא צריך פשוט "ללמוד לקודד", אלא לשאוף לפתור בעיה


אם קראת את Lifehacker במשך יותר מחמש דקות, אתה בטח יודע שיש לנו המון משאבים כיצד לעשות זאתללמוד לקוד. אתה גם תדע שכןעדיין קשה. חלק מהבעיה הוא שקידוד הוא כלי, לא מטרה. כדי באמת ללמוד כיצד להשתמש בו, התחל במציאת בעיה לפתור.

כפי שמסביר המהנדס והיוטיובר קווין גיסי בסרטון שלמעלה, רוב המשאבים החינוכיים בנושא קידוד יתחילו בבחירת שפה, ללמד אותך את התחביר שלה, או בצלילה לתורת קוד לא ברורה. כל זה טוב ויפה, אבל רובנו רוצים ללמוד קוד כי יש איזו בעיה ספציפית שהיינו רוצים לפתור, או משהו מגניב שהיינו רוצים לעשות. התחלת המסע החינוכי שלך עם הכלים שאתה רוצה לעשות ייתן לך בסיס טוב יותר:

לימוד "תכנות" הוא כמו תרגול סולמות. זה יהפוך אותך למוזיקאי נהדר, אבל אם אף פעם לא תצליח לנגן שיר, זה יהיה מאוד מתסכל. זה באמת קשה ללמוד דברים כשאתה לא עושה עם זה משהו מגניב.

נגענו בדיוק במושג הזה בשבוע שעבר במדריך שלנו כיצד לעשות זאתלבנות זרוע רובוט בועטת. אמנם לא הרבה מדריכי תכנות יתחילו ב"בנה רובוט", אבל התהליך כולל לימוד כיצד לקודד בשפת התכנות של Arduino, שיש לה דמיון רב ל-C/C++ ו-Java. מיומנויות אשר, כפי שציין קווין, ניתנות להעברה בעיקר. קיום פרויקט ספציפי שאתה רוצה לעבוד לקראתו ופתרון כל הבעיות הקטנות שבדרך יעזור לך ללמוד לקודד יותר מאשר רק להרים ספר ג'אווה או C++ אקראי ולקרוא מכסה לכריכה.

איך ללמוד לקוד| יוטיוב דרךReddit

Leave a Reply

Your email address will not be published. Required fields are marked *

Subscribe Now & Never Miss The Latest Tech Updates!

Enter your e-mail address and click the Subscribe button to receive great content and coupon codes for amazing discounts.

Don't Miss Out. Complete the subscription Now.